Randal, it definitely looks clean. I’m very surprised that you haven’t installed running water, sink and a small hot water heater. I’m thinking maybe you’re going to harvest a couple tons of honey. You mentioned quart jars, do you use glass quart jars and is that the only size that you use?
The reason i did not is lack of room inside although a water hose is 10 ft from door. I use glass quarts and 1 pound plastic squeeze bottles.

What is the size of your honey house please
12x20. As i started harvesting over 200 gallons of honey the size became more of a challenge to work in requiring alot of double moving equipment.
